Police Clear Mexican Immigrant Of Trying To Lure Teen Girl
Posted: 9:34 am EDT October 1, 2009
Updated: 9:51 am EDT October 1, 2009
OIL CITY, Pa. -- Police have cleared a transient worker from Mexico of charges that he tried to lure a 14-year-old girl into his hotel room in Venango County.
Justo Venegas, 49, of Mexico City, was arrested in Oil City in July on charges of attempted unlawful restraint in the incident at the Oil City Arlington Hotel.
Initially, police said Venegas asked the girl's name then shook her hand in the hotel hallway and wouldn't let go. Police said the girl screamed and cried and managed to get away as Venegas pulled her toward his room.
But now Oil City police chief Bob Wenner said unspecified changes in witness testimony have prompted the Venango County District Attorney to drop the charges.
Police said Venegas was working for a contractor hired by the Oil City Area School District, about 70 miles north of Pittsburgh.
